Would Abba take a chance on him?

Republican presidential front-runner John McCain is not so sure and said he opted against playing the 1977 hit “Take a Chance on Me” by the Swedish group at his campaign rallies because of licensing and other concerns.

“It’s more difficult to play ‘let’s take a chance on me’ than I thought,” the four-term Arizona senator told reporters aboard his campaign plane.

“It gets expensive in a big hurry and if you’re not careful you can alienate some Swedes,” he joked. “If word gets out to Stockholm that we’re using Abba music, then there’ll be a worsening in U.S.-Swedish relations.”

The hit disco song, which begins “If you change your mind, I’m the first in line,” could sum up McCain’s courtship of the powerful conservative wing of the Republican Party.
